美文网首页
LDAP 基础概念

LDAP 基础概念

作者: LebronKodan | 来源:发表于2018-02-24 17:43 被阅读0次

LDAP: Lightweighted Directory Access Protocol

DIT: Directory Information Tree

DN: Distinguished Name

RDN: Relative Distinguished Name

LDAP,顾名思义,是用于访问目录结构的协议,这套协议定义了访问目录结构的固定形式,如查询类型、查询参数、返回结果结构、错误返回类型等。

DIT 就是一个目录结构的数据结构,从名字上可以知道,这是一种树状的数据结构,这种结构的特点是:除根节点外,所有节点都有且只有一个父节点。

而 DIT 这棵树上的每一个节点都有一个唯一标识,这个标识就是 DN。DN 其实是一种类似地址的层级形式,根据一个节点的 DN,可以知道这个节点的所有父节点。

举个例子:
entryUUID=341431243-234134-234134-2314,uid=test,c=China,ou=google,o=coi

在上面这个DN中,我们可以看到,一个用户的ID是。。。
他的用户名 uid 是。。。
这个用户的国家是 China,所在的公司是。。。

这样的树状结构是每个项目自己事先规定好的,DIT 并没有强制要求 uid 下面一定要有 entryUUID,也没有要求 entryUUID 的父节点一定要是用户,但是很显然用户下层放账号信息是合理的。
注意,DN中不能出现空格。

而这样就引出了RDN,对 DN=uid=test,c=China,ou=google,o=coi 这个节点而言,RDN 为 entryUUID=341431243-234134-234134-2314 的节点即是上面的节点。这也是RDN中“相对”的意思。

相关文章

  • LDAP 基础概念

    LDAP: Lightweighted Directory Access Protocol DIT: Direct...

  • LDAP协议基础概念

    1. 从用途上阐述LDAP,它是一个存储静态相关信息的服务,适合“一次记录多次读取”。经常使用LDAP服务存储的信...

  • LDAP协议基础概念

    LDAP协议基础概念 1. 从用途上阐述LDAP,它是一个存储静态相关信息的服务,适合“一次记录多次读取”。经常使...

  • LDAP 基础知识

    LDAP 基础知识 目录LDAP 基础知识--简介--协议概览--目录结构架构(Schema)------对象类(...

  • LDAP概念

    LDAP是轻量目录访问协议,英文全称是Lightweight Directory Access Protocol,...

  • 2020年,手把手教你如何在CentOS7上一步一步搭建LDAP

    什么是LDAP 什么是LDAP? 要想知道一个概念,最简单的办法就是wikipedia,当然也可以百科。 LDAP...

  • LDAP 调研

    LDAP基础 LDAP的历史 LDAP v1 在 1994年3月由密西根大学发布,当初设计是为了作为访问X.500...

  • LDAP初探

    简介 LDAP服务器的概念和原理简单介绍 LDAP是轻量目录访问协议(Lightweight Directory ...

  • LDAP

    理解LDAP 理解LDAP LDAP在逻辑目录模型方面能够追溯到超过三十年前——在概念上类似于组织机构图和地址薄。...

  • LDAP概念与原理

    目录服务就是按照树状存储信息的模式。目录服务的数据类型主要是字符型, 而不是关系数据库提供的整数、浮点数、日期、货...

网友评论

      本文标题:LDAP 基础概念

      本文链接:https://www.haomeiwen.com/subject/wfkcxftx.html